Race Day Physiology at Advanced Age
On race day, cardiovascular drift, thermoregulation, and muscular endurance become pronounced for the oldest ironman finisher. Heart rate zones shift, and recovery between training days requires careful management to arrive on the start line healthy.
Nutrition strategies focus on sustained energy availability, electrolyte balance, and minimizing gastrointestinal stress over the 17+ hour race window.
Training Longevity and Periodization
Consistency is the backbone of any plan for an aging athlete aiming to become the oldest ironman finisher. Long, conversational swims, polarized cycling intensity, and threshold running sessions build resilience without excessive fatigue.
Periodization cycles alternate stress with deload weeks, allowing connective tissues and the nervous system to adapt while preserving motivation for seasonal goals.

Equipment, Nutrition, and Logistics
Gear choices prioritize comfort, fit, and reliability, with ample redundancy for navigation, hydration, and weather protection. Athletes aiming for the oldest ironman finisher milestone often test every element in training to avoid surprises on race day.
Race morning routines, transition organization, and contingency plans for mechanical or weather issues help maintain calm and conserve energy.
